Quests and Chaos plays Carbon 2185, a cyberpunk rpg from Dragon Turtle Games, utilizing the 5e ruleset.

An influencer known online for their capable and explosive investigative journalism exposes gets wind of something rotten in London, and sets out to see if the rumors are true.
The crew has successfully infiltrated the tower, and are navigating through the levels of a compound that the will lead them to its leader...who is clearly expecting them.
The team finds Kaito and his cargo in an isolated fortified former reactor hosted by the Emperor. In this serene environment outside the city, they believe to be a sanctuary but find out it is a staging area for an assault.
Reunited with Monium underground, the team must fight their way through a murderous game with several obstacles. Above ground, the gang's success is making them famous...or infamous.
With a Monium in tow, but still not THE Monium, the team infiltrates the Kagemi Boys hideout and finds out that the building, as well as the conspiracy, goes deeper than anyone imagined.
On the hunt for Monium, Urbz, and Kaito, the team gets a clue as to where they should start their investigation. No one should be surprised to find that the clue leads to the darkest portions of Tokyo's Underworld.
The gang ventures back to a familiar place in an unfamiliar location, only to discover that this side of the globe is just as volatile as the other side of the pond.
The team reaches out to an old friend of Urbz's in order to get their newest batch of refugees off of Earth. In the process they make a beautifully grim discovery about a Villanueve synth, codenamed "Song Bird".
Dejah has been cast out of the Thunder Butterflies and the team is front page news after letting two Villanueve employees flee the scene. Now the entire city is bearing down on them.
The gang infiltrates Villanueva Robotics, a synth manufacturing plant, with the hopes that they can secure a valuable data core. What they discover is more than they were ready to download.
Since they're the only humans he can trust, Monium gets the gang back together to help him broker a deal to help his cause. Helping Synths to leave Earth makes him an unlikely leader, and target.
